I had a similar problem.
The player defaulted to the not working speakers on my monitor.
I fixed it by right clicking the volume icon in the tray and choosing Sounds.
There I chose the Playback tab and deactivated the monitor speakers.
Then it used my normal speakers.
Click on the desktop and open the NVIDIA control panel, select the digital audio portion, and turn off HDMI audio then click on the Windows sound button. Test to make sure the speakers do indeed play the tones. You should be able to select the sound card. Worked for me after initial failure with HDMI monitor without speakers.
